Subject[patch 14/19] genirq; Provide compat handling for chip->set_type()
Wrap the old chip function set_type() until the migration is complete
and the old chip functions are removed.

Signed-off-by: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@linutronix.de>
---
kernel/irq/autoprobe.c | 5 +++--
kernel/irq/chip.c | 7 +++++++
kernel/irq/manage.c | 10 +++++-----
3 files changed, 15 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
